I'm currently trying to access the wide angle camera that xiaomi redmi 9 has. My end-goal is to be able to stream frames from the camera in a python script (using openCV). But knowing how to access this camera from the computer will be enough.

So far, I've tried to do this by using Droidcam, iVcam and IP Webcam. They work great with the main camera, but I'm unable to use the wide-angle one.

I've found a similar question here, but I believe that my question may be different as it's more specific.

    If something does not work now may just mean that no one has yet tried to change the situation. If I would be you I would try to find a non-Xiaomi camera app that can access the wide-angle camera. Best would be an open source app. Check also xda-developers forum for that topic. Once you found a working app ask the developers of the mentioned IP cam apps If they can add access to that can and link to the working cam app. If the way how to access that can is clear it should be not a big problem to add it to other apps (for an app developer).
